#18 Black unemployment has doubled to 16.2%. Forget it if you are a young, black and untrained.
BLS: THE EMPLOYMENT SITUATION -- DECEMBER 2009
Unemployment rates for the major worker groups--adult men (10.2 percent), adult women (8.2 percent), teenagers (27.1 percent), whites (9.0 percent), blacks (16.2 percent), and Hispanics (12.9 percent)--showed little change in December. The unemployment rate for Asians was 8.4 percent, not seasonally adjusted.
